 This expression refers to ICMP header fields. When using it in *inet*,
 *bridge* or *netdev* families, it will cause an implicit dependency on IPv4 to
 be created. To match on unusual cases like ICMP over IPv6, one has to add an
-explicit *meta nftproto ipv6* match to the rule.
+explicit *meta protocol ip6* match to the rule.

 This expression refers to ICMPv6 header fields. When using it in *inet*,
 *bridge* or *netdev* families, it will cause an implicit dependency on IPv6 to
 be created. To match on unusual cases like ICMPv6 over IPv4, one has to add an
-explicit *meta nftproto ipv4* match to the rule.
+explicit *meta protocol ip* match to the rule.
